《梦醒蝶飞:释放Excel函数与公式的力量》7.3 RIGHT函数

news2024/11/17 7:41:13

第七章:文本处理函数

第三节:7.3 RIGHT函数

7.3.1. RIGHT函数简介

RIGHT函数用于从文本字符串的末尾提取指定数量的字符,适合在需要从文本中提取特定后缀或处理固定格式的数据时使用。

语法:

RIGHT(text, [num_chars])

text:必需。要从中提取字符的文本字符串。

num_chars:可选。指定要提取的字符数。如果省略,则默认为1。

7.3.2 基本用法

假设在单元格A1中有文本“Excel函数大全”,并且我们希望提取末尾的2个字符:

RIGHT(A1, 3)

结果:返回“大全”

7.3.3. 实际应用场景

场景1:提取文件扩展名

在处理文件名时,常需提取扩展名。假设在单元格B1中有文件名“report.xlsx”: 需提取扩展名xlsx。提取函数为:

RIGHT(B1, 4)

结果:返回“xlsx”。

场景2:提取电话号码的后四位

在某些情况下,可能只需要电话号码的后四位。例如,在单元格C1中有电话号码“123-456-7890”:

RIGHT(C1, 4)

结果:返回“7890”

7.3.4注意事项

num_chars大于文本长度时:如果num_chars的值大于文本字符串的长度,RIGHT函数将返回整个文本字符串,而不会产生错误。

与其他函数结合使用:RIGHT函数可以与其他文本处理函数结合使用,例如LEFT、MID、LEN等,以实现更复杂的数据处理。

7.3.5实战练习

练习1:假设在单元格D1到D5中有一系列的产品编号(如“PROD-001”)。

请使用RIGHT函数提取编号中的数字部分。

练习2:在E列中有一组电子邮件地址,请使用RIGHT函数提取所有电子邮件域名(如“example.com”)。

RIGHT(E1, LEN(E1) - FIND("@", E1))

公式分解

FIND("@", E1)

作用:在单元格E1中找到“@”字符的位置。

返回值:返回“@”在字符串中的位置索引。

LEN(E1)

作用:计算E1单元格中整个字符串的长度。

返回值:字符串的总字符数。

LEN(E1) - FIND("@", E1)

作用:计算从“@”到字符串末尾的字符数。

结果:返回域名的长度。

RIGHT(E1, LEN(E1) - FIND("@", E1))

作用:从E1的右侧提取从“@”之后的所有字符。

返回值:提取出的电子邮件域名部分,例如“example.com”。

7.3.6高级应用

与其他函数结合使用

案例:提取产品编号

在实际工作中,我们常常需要从产品代码中提取特定信息。以下是一个使用RIGHT函数与其他函数结合的案例。

在B列中,我们希望提取每个产品代码中的数字部分。公式如下:

=RIGHT(A2, LEN(A2) - FIND("-", A2))

公式解析

FIND("-", A2)

作用:查找“-”在产品代码中的位置。

返回值:在“ITEM-12345”中,返回值为5。

LEN(A2)

作用:计算整个产品代码的长度。

返回值:对于“ITEM-12345”,返回值为10。

LEN(A1) - FIND("-", A2)

作用:计算从“-”到字符串末尾的字符数,即数字部分的长度。

返回值:在此例中,为5(10 - 5)。

RIGHT(A2, LEN(A1) - FIND("-", A2))

作用:从产品代码的右侧提取从“-”之后的所有字符。

返回值:对于“ITEM-12345”,结果为“12345”。

7.3.7 小结

RIGHT函数是Excel中处理文本字符串的基础工具。通过掌握其用法,我们可以方便地从字符串末尾提取所需的字符,并应用于各种数据处理场景。结合其他函数,RIGHT函数的应用范围将更加广泛,为日常工作提供了强大的支持。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1882955.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

1974Springboot医院远程诊断管理系统idea开发mysql数据库web结构java编程计算机网页源码maven项目

一、源码特点 springboot医院远程诊断管理系统是一套完善的信息系统,结合springboot框架和bootstrap完成本系统,对理解JSP java编程开发语言有帮助系统采用springboot框架(MVC模式开发),系统具有完整的源代码和数据库…

提高软件测试效率的7个技巧

🍅 视频学习:文末有免费的配套视频可观看 🍅 点击文末小卡片,免费获取软件测试全套资料,资料在手,涨薪更快 软件测试是保证软件质量的重要环节,也是软件开发过程中不可或缺的一部分。 实际工作…

图片识别的3款神器!码住这篇!

在数字化飞速发展的今天,图片识别技术已经成为我们日常生活和工作中不可或缺的一部分。无论是学习、工作还是娱乐,图片识别软件都为我们带来了极大的便利。接下来,就让我们一起了解三款备受推崇的图片识别软件,看看它们是如何在我…

【密码学基础】对随机不经意传输(Random Oblivious Transfer)的理解

ROT在offline阶段生成大量的OT对,在online阶段通过one-pad方式高效加密,并且只需要简单的异或运算就能实现OT过程(去随机化)。 在ROT中,有一个关键点是:需要考虑offline阶段的选择比特和online阶段的选择比…

第15周:RNN心脏病预测

目录 前言 二、前期准备 2.1 设置GPU 2.2 导入数据 2.2.1 数据介绍 2.2.2 导入代码 2.2.3 检查数据 三、数据预处理 3.1 划分训练集与测试集 3.2 标准化 四、构建RNN模型 4.1 基本概念 4.2 搭建代码 五、编译模型 六、训练模型 七、模型评估 总结 前言 &#…

2024年文化传播与对外交流国际学术会议(ICCCFE 2024)

2024年文化传播与对外交流国际学术会议(ICCCFE 2024) 2024 International Conference on Cultural Communication and Foreign Exchange(ICCCFE 2024) 会议简介: 2024年文化传播与对外交流国际学术会议(ICCCFE 2024)定…

Go线程实现模型-P

P 概述 P是G能够在M中运行关键。Go的运行时系统会适时地让P与不同的M建立或断开关联,以使P中的那些可运行的G能够及时获得,这与操作系统内核在CPU之上实时切换不同进程或线程的情况类似 改变P的数量 改变单个Go程序间拥有的P的最大数量有两种方法 调…

《塔瑞斯世界》国服震撼登场!AOC助力玩家开启游戏新征途!

一款真正高画质、重机制、轻数值的MMORPG大作! 你是否厌倦了在MMORPG游戏中被“氪金大佬”碾压?你是否渴望一个纯粹依靠技术和策略就能获得成就感的游戏世界?如果你对这两个问题的答案都是肯定的,那么《塔瑞斯世界》或许值得你一…

docker-compose搭建minio对象存储服务器

docker-compose搭建minio对象存储服务器 最近想使用oss对象存储进行用户图片上传的管理,了解了一下例如aliyun或者腾讯云的oss对象存储服务,但是呢涉及到对象存储以及经费有限的缘故,决定自己手动搭建一个oss对象存储服务器; 首先…

前端git约定式规范化提交-commitizen

当使用commitizen进行代码提交时,commitizen会提示你在提交代码时填写所必填的提交字段信息内容。 1、全局安装commitizen npm install -g commitizen4.2.4 2、安装并配置 cz-customizeable 插件 2.1 使用 npm 下载 cz-customizeable npm i cz-customizeable6.…

30秒就能完成3D翻页画册的工具

​在数字化时代,将传统画册转化为电子版,并赋予其3D翻页的动态效果,不仅能够增强视觉效果,还能提高资料的传播效率。对于需要在短时间内完成3D翻页画册制作的用户,这里推荐一款能迅速实现这一目标的在线工具。 首先&am…

Web3 游戏周报(6.23 - 6.29)

区块链游戏热度不减,你是否掌握了上周的重要动态? 回顾上周区块链游戏动态,查看 Footprint Analytics 与 ABGA 的最新数据报告。 【6.23 - 6.29】Web3 游戏行业动态: 继 Notcoin 之后,另一款 Telegram 游戏 Hamster …

沙箱在“一机两用”新规下的价值体现

在数字化时代,随着企业信息化建设的深入,数据安全问题愈发凸显其重要性。一机两用新规的出台,旨在通过技术创新和管理手段,实现终端设备的安全可控,确保敏感数据的安全存储与传输。SDC沙箱技术作为一种创新的安全防护手…

期权交易指南:为什么要交易场外个股期权?

今天带你了解期权交易指南:为什么要交易场外个股期权?随着金融市场的发展和创新,投资者寻求更多的工具来管理风险和获得更高的回报。场外期权交易应运而生,成为一种重要的金融衍生品交易方式。 简单来说就是期权是一种合约&#…

如何用程序批量下载小红书的图片?

如何使用MediaCrawler快速下载图片 作为一名图像算法工程师,怎么能没有图片资源呢?今天,我要介绍一个能快速下载图片的方法,仅供学习使用,请勿用于其他用途。 下载项目 首先,从GitHub下载项目&#xff1…

fastapi swagger在线接口文档报错

fastapi swagger在线接口文档报错 1、报错信息 Unable to render this definition The provided definition does not specify a valid version field. Please indicate a valid Swagger or OpenAPI version field. Supported version fields are swagger: “2.0” and those …

无线领夹麦克风哪个品牌音质最好,直播用领夹麦克风还是声卡麦

随着社交媒体的兴起,直播和Vlog已经成为内容创作的新趋势,这些变化不仅改变了人们分享生活的方式,也带动了音频设备市场的增长。无线领夹麦克风,以其便携性和卓越的录音品质,迅速成为视频制作者的重要工具。它们在直播…

<电力行业> - 《第11课:配电(1)》

1 配电 配电(power distribution)是在电力系统中直接与用户相连并向用户分配电能的环节。配电系统由配电变电所、高压配电线路、配电变压器、低压配电线路以及相应的控制保护设备组成。 1.1 概念 配电系统是由多种配电设备(或元件&#xf…

昂科烧录器支持BPS晶丰明源半导体的多相Buck控制器BPD93004E

芯片烧录行业领导者-昂科技术近日发布最新的烧录软件更新及新增支持的芯片型号列表,其中BPS晶丰明源半导体的多相Buck控制器BPD93004E已经被昂科的通用烧录平台AP8000所支持。 BPD93004E是一款多相Buck控制器,支持原生1~4相,数字方式控制&am…